    Behold the coming of our MAMA! MAMA (Metadata Analysis and Mining Application) is Opera's structural search engine; whereas normal search engines return results about the content of pages, MAMA returns results about site structure, including what doctype the page uses, whether it validates, what HTML elements and CSS properties it uses, what plugins, what scriping constructs, and much more.
